The Science Behind Benadryl: Why It's Not a Party Drug
Now, let's get into the nitty-gritty of why Benadryl is not your average party drug. Benadryl is an antihistamine, which means it blocks the action of histamine, a substance in your body that's released during an allergic reaction. Histamine causes symptoms like itching, sneezing, and a runny nose. Benadryl is typically used to treat these symptoms, making it an essential medication for many people.
However, Benadryl also has another effect: it crosses the blood-brain barrier and blocks a specific receptor in the brain called the H1 receptor. This action can cause drowsiness, which is why Benadryl is sometimes used as a sleep aid. But here's the thing: the dose that causes drowsiness is significantly lower than the amount taken during the Benadryl challenge.
